From: Role of human organic cation transporter-1 (OCT-1/SLC22A1) in modulating the response to metformin in patients with type 2 diabetes

Fig. 6

a Effect of metformin on AMPK phosphorylation in mock, reference OCT-1 and mutant transfects: Representative ummunoblots showing the change in pAMPK expression by the presence/absence of metformin in HepG2 cells expressing vehicle control, reference OCT-1 and mutant OCT-1 constructs. The lower panel represents the effect of the same on the expression of β–actin protein used as a loading control. M1: 181C > T; M2; 1201G > A; M3: 1222A > G. b Graph showing normalised densitometric values for the metformin- treated and untreated mock, wild type cells and mutant cells
